3 DCs Among 10 Officers Transfered

Srinagar: Jammu and Kashmir government on Wednesday ordered transfer of ten officers, three of them deputy commissioners, even as a senior IAS officer was assigned additional charge of Managing Director, JK Trade Promotion Organization.
As per an order issued here, Ravinder Kumar (IAS), Managing Director, SIDCO, holding additional charge of Managing Director, JK Trade Promotion Organization, has been transferred and posted as Deputy Commissioner, Bandipore.
G.A. Sofi, Director General, Libraries, J&K, has been transferred and posted as Commissioner of Enquiries, J&K.
Bashir Ahmad Dar (KAS), Deputy Commissioner, Anantnag, has been transferred and posted as Managing Director, SIDCO.
Sheikh Arshad Aryub (KAS), Managing Director, J&K State Road Transport Corporation, has been transferred and posted as Director, Libraries, J&K.
Ms. Leena Padha (KAS), Director, Rural Sanitation, J&K, has been transferred and posted as Special Secretary to the Government, General Administration Department.
Shahbaz Ahmad Mirza (KAS), Deputy Commissioner, Bandipora, has been transferred and posted as Deputy Commissioner, Budgam
Tariq Hussain Ganai (KAS), Deputy Commissioner, Budgam, has been transferred and posted as Director, Rural Sanitation, J&K.
Angrez Singh Rana (KAS), Member, J&K Services Selection Board, has been transferred and posted as Managing Director, J&K State Road Transport Corporation.
Nazir Ahmad Khwaja (KAS) Additional District Development Commissioner, Anantnag, has been transferred and shall await further orders of adjustment in the office of Divisional Commissioner, Kashmir.
Kuldeep Krishan Sidha (KAS) Officer on Special Duty with Advisor (BK) to the Lieutenant Governor, has been transferred and posted as Deputy Commissioner, Anantnag.
Meanwhile, as per a separate order, Manoj Kumar Dwivedi (IAS) Commissioner/Secretary to the Government, Industries and Commerce Department, has been asked to hold the charge of Managing Director, JK Trade Promotion Organization, in addition to his own duties, till further orders.
